What is the New Hampshire Educator Certification Renewal Form?
The New Hampshire Educator Certification Renewal Form is essential for maintaining active educator certifications in the state. This form is designed specifically for certified educators in New Hampshire who are not employed by a school district or private institution that operates under a Professional Development Master Plan. Its primary role is to ensure that educators can track their professional development effectively.
To be eligible for using this form, educators must hold a valid educator certification and have completed the necessary professional development activities required for renewal. Utilizing the New Hampshire educator renewal form is crucial for keeping records of these activities, which helps in the ongoing professional development of educators.

Key Features of the NH Educator Renewal Form
The NH Educator Renewal Form comprises several significant sections that aid in the renewal process. These include the following:
-
Personal Information: Details such as Teacher Number or Social Security Number, name, mailing address, email, and phone number.
-
Professional Development Details: A section to document completed activities, including dates, hours, and sponsoring organizations.
-
Signature Line: A requirement for educators to confirm the authenticity of the provided information.
Additionally, the form entails a processing fee of $130, payable to the Treasurer State of NH. Information on acceptable payment methods is also included within the form.
Who Needs the New Hampshire Educator Certification Renewal Form?
The primary audience for the New Hampshire Educator Certification Renewal Form consists of certified educators in New Hampshire who are not currently affiliated with a school district. This form ensures they meet the necessary requirements for renewing their credentials.
Notably, there are specific categories of educators exempt from filling out this form, such as those employed by educational institutions that have a Professional Development Master Plan in place. Understanding these exemptions is critical for compliance and proper documentation.

Who is eligible to use the New Hampshire Educator Certification Renewal Form?
Certified educators in New Hampshire who are not employed by a school district or private school under a Professional Development Master Plan are eligible to use this form.
What is the deadline for submitting the certification renewal form?
It is essential to check with the New Hampshire Department of Education for specific submission deadlines, as they can vary. Generally, forms should be submitted well in advance of your license expiration date.
How can I submit the New Hampshire Educator Certification Renewal Form?
You can submit the completed form by mailing it along with the required $130 processing fee to the Treasurer State of NH, or you can follow any specific submission guidelines provided by your educational institution.
What supporting documents are required with the renewal form?
Along with the New Hampshire Educator Certification Renewal Form, you must submit an Individual Professional Development Plan for the next three-year cycle that outlines your planned professional development activities.
What are common mistakes to avoid when completing the form?
Common mistakes include not completing all required fields, missing the signature line, or not providing accurate information about professional development activities. Double-check for accuracy before submission.
How long does it take to process the renewal form?
Processing times may vary; typically, you can expect it to take several weeks. It's advisable to submit your form as early as possible to avoid any issues with license expiration.
Is there a fee for submitting the certification renewal form?
Yes, there is a processing fee of $130 that must be submitted along with the New Hampshire Educator Certification Renewal Form. This fee is payable to the Treasurer State of NH.
